Snoozer was established in 1985 with the intention of manufacturing the finest dog beds, car seats, sofas, and travel accessories. These values remain instilled in the company today. Get Your Pet a Snoozer! How are you caring for my pet? At Snoozer, we have chosen not to treat our products’ structural foam with any chemicals. This is in consideration of any potentially negative effects such treatments may have on a pet. Because our foam is untreated, it will develop a honey golden hue over time. This color enrichment process is natural, and not indicative of prior use. How are you caring for the planet? In a conscious effort to reduce the use of non-essential plastics, we have also chosen to forego fully wrapping individual products in favor of using quality, recyclable cardboard packaging. Stay away from boosters that have you attach your pet to the booster and not the car's seat belt.More info... since I've been through keeping 3 dogs safe this is what I know. A car safety harness is different than a regular harness. Do NOT attach the loop to your dog's collar or even a walking harness. The car harness at the very least should be padded in the front or cover a large area. It should not simply be belts like a regular harness. Bones will break in an impact. I actually do not use Snoozer's harness myself, I use another brand but it's always hooked up to the loop Snoozer provides and to then the seat belt. I unlatch her entire car harness when she gets out and simply latch it back on when she gets in becuase she is a working dog. It's super simple. One day she has a special walking harness, other days she's wearing her packs. As a person with a working dog I go through a lot of equipment. If I can take the extra few seconds to use a car harness, you certainly can.Using this booster or at the very least using a loop to the seat belt on your car's seat (which you can get at the pet store for a few bucks) is the best way to make sure your dog is not thrown out, against an object or person or is freely floating around a vehicle during an accident. I cringe when I see people with their pet on their laps or have them freely sitting in a booster. Or, sitting behind a cage in the very back of the car with out anything securing them to the vehicle. You are not doing your pet any favors. Accidents happen. Even small ones in an instance like that could kill your pet. Ejecting your dog out a window will not be pretty. Keep them safe and happy. It's really just a big block of foam, covered in a polyester fabric, the inside is faux sherpa, and there is also a little plastic drawer in the front. The seat belt goes through a notch in the back of the seat. It's very basic, but serves the purpose well. It's great for little dogs because it raises them high so they can look outside. My dog loves it, she hops right in as the car door opens. The medium size is quite large - it takes up way more than one car seat. In my Corolla, as well as my parents CX7, you can barely squish two people in the back next to the car seat. If you plan to have two people, even kids, in the back with this seat, then get the small size. The picture for this product is misleading, it actually shows the small size. My dog is an 11-lb mini poodle mix, and she really only needs half the size of this Medium seat, so we'll be getting the Small for her as well, for roadtrips where she needs to share the backseat. There is also a tether that you can use to connect the seatbelt to the dog's harness. (Never connect to a neck collar, only a back-attach harness!) The tether doesn't in any way attach to the car seat, only to the diagonal part of the seatbelt. I didn't like the tether that came with the seat, so I bought a different one. The only negative is that the tether can slide along the seat belt and gives the dog a lot of range of motion. My dog can hop out of the seat even if she's tethered. It's not usually much of an issue, because she quickly realizes why her seat is better, and hops right back in. Overall, I would highly recommend this car seat.
